UNIVERSITY OF OXFORD, DEPARTMENT OF CHEMISTRY

One of the larger projects : four week relocation

One of the larger projects for the Department of Chemistry was the move of the research function from the old Dyson Perrins Research Buildings in South Parks Road to the new Chemistry Research Laboratory, reputed to be one of the most up-to-date facilities in Europe.

Commercial Transfer move managers were on site throughout the 4-week relocation period and involved in the transfer of laser tables, IT equipment, samples, furniture and the library to their new home.

LONG ASHTON RESEARCH STATION, BRISTOL

Closure of facility : transfer to Hertfordshire

When Long Ashton Research Station closed, all equipment was transferred to a new facility at Rothamsted Research Station in Harpenden, Hertfordshire. This involved the transfer of the Barker Laboratory, including the movement of unitherm ovens, fume cabinets and micro-flow cabinets.

ORCHID CELLMARK, ABINGDON, OXFORDSHIRE

Highly confidentiality : transfer between laboratories

Due to the sensitive and highly confidential nature of the work carried out here, security was an important factor, with all Commercial Transfer staff being security cleared.

The move involved the transfer of laboratory equipment from Cullham to the site in Abingdon.
